[JLOI2011]不重复数字
生活随笔
收集整理的這篇文章主要介紹了
[JLOI2011]不重复数字
小編覺得挺不錯的,現在分享給大家,幫大家做個參考.
題目描述
給出N個數,要求把其中重復的去掉,只保留第一次出現的數。
例如,給出的數為1 2 18 3 3 19 2 3 6 5 4,其中2和3有重復,去除后的結果為1 2 18 3 19 6 5 4。
輸入輸出格式
輸入格式:
輸入第一行為正整數T,表示有T組數據。
接下來每組數據包括兩行,第一行為正整數N,表示有N個數。第二行為要去重的N個正整數。
輸出格式:
對于每組數據,輸出一行,為去重后剩下的數字,數字之間用一個空格隔開。
輸入輸出樣例
輸入樣例#1:
2
11
1 2 18 3 3 19 2 3 6 5 4
6
1 2 3 4 5 6
輸出樣例#1:
1 2 18 3 19 6 5 4
1 2 3 4 5 6
說明
對于30%的數據,1 <= N <= 100,給出的數不大于100,均為非負整數;
對于50%的數據,1 <= N <= 10000,給出的數不大于10000,均為非負整數;
對于100%的數據,1 <= N <= 50000,給出的數在32位有符號整數范圍內。T ≤50
.
.
.
.
.
分析
哈希,注意可能會有負數
.
.
.
.
.
程序:
轉載于:https://www.cnblogs.com/YYC-0304/p/10292790.html
總結
以上是生活随笔為你收集整理的[JLOI2011]不重复数字的全部內容,希望文章能夠幫你解決所遇到的問題。